Lösung für den Fehler von MySQL, innobackupex zum Sichern des Verbindungsservers zu verwenden

Lösung für den Fehler von MySQL, innobackupex zum Sichern des Verbindungsservers zu verwenden

Was soll ich tun, wenn MySQL keine Verbindung zum Server herstellen kann, indem es innobackupex zum Sichern verwendet?

Bei der Verwendung von innobackupex zum Sichern lautet die Fehlermeldung wie folgt:
Die Verbindung zum MySQL-Server konnte nicht hergestellt werden, da das Modul DBD::mysql in Zeile 1327 nicht installiert ist.

Grund: Das auf Perl basierende Perl-DBD-MySQL-Schnittstellentool ist nicht installiert

Lösung:

# Ist perl-DBD-MySQL installiert? # yum list installiert | grep perl-DBD-MySQL 
 
# Zeigen Sie die erforderlichen Abhängigkeitspakete von perl-DBD-MySQL an.# yum deplist perl-DBD-MySQL.x86_64 | grep mysql 
 Abhängigkeit: libmysqlclient.so.16()(64bit) 
 Anbieter: mysql-libs.x86_64 5.1.71-1.el6 
 Abhängigkeit: libmysqlclient.so.16(libmysqlclient_16)(64bit) 
 Anbieter: mysql-libs.x86_64 5.1.71-1.el6 
 
# Prüfen Sie, ob das abhängige Paket existiert oder im System installiert ist# find / -name libmysqlclient.so.16 
/usr/lib64/mysql/libmysqlclient.so.16 
 
# yum-Liste installiert | grep mysql-libs.x86_64 
mysql-libs.x86_64 5.1.71-1.el6 @anaconda-CentOS-201311272149.x86_64/6.5 
 
# Installieren Sie perl-DBD-MySQL 
# yum installiere perl-DBD-MySQL.x86_64 
 
# Ansicht# yum-Liste installiert | grep perl-DBD-MySQL 

Referenz: XTRABACKUP beschwert sich über fehlendes PERL-DBD-MYSQL

Das Obige ist der vollständige Inhalt dieses Artikels. Ich hoffe, er wird für jedermanns Studium hilfreich sein. Ich hoffe auch, dass jeder 123WORDPRESS.COM unterstützen wird.

Das könnte Sie auch interessieren:
  • Lösung für das Problem, dass der MySQL-Dienst gestartet wird, aber keine Verbindung hergestellt wird
  • Detaillierte Erläuterung der Leistungsüberwachung des MySQL-Servers mit Prometheus und Grafana
  • Der Mysql5.7-Dienst kann nicht gestartet werden. Tutorial zur grafischen Lösung
  • Lösung für das Problem, dass der Dienstname beim Ausführen von mysql net start ungültig ist
  • MySQL verwendet „show status“, um MySQL-Serverstatusinformationen anzuzeigen
  • Der beste Weg zum automatischen Sichern der MySQL-Datenbank (Windows-Server)
  • So zeigen Sie den Pfad der MySQL-Konfigurationsdatei auf dem Linux-Server an
  • Lösung für das Verschwinden des MySql-Dienstes aus unbekannten Gründen

<<:  Umfassende Analyse von Prototypen, Prototypobjekten und Prototypketten in js

>>:  So leiten Sie über den Nginx-Lastausgleich zu https um

Artikel empfehlen

Erkennen Sie den CSS-Ladeeffekt nach dem Klicken auf die Schaltfläche

Da es in dem Produkt meiner Firma eine Schaltfläc...

Detaillierte Erklärung der Ansichtszusammenfassungsdefinition im Angular-Framework

Vorwort Als Front-End-Framework, das „für große F...

10 beliebte Windows-Apps, die auch unter Linux verfügbar sind

Laut dem Datenanalyseunternehmen Net Market Share...

Eine audiovisuelle Linux-Distribution, die Audiophile anspricht

Ich bin kürzlich auf das Audiovisual Linux Projec...

Meta-Tags einfach erklärt

Der META-Tag, umgangssprachlich auch als Tag beze...

Einführung mehrerer benutzerdefinierter Schriftarten in CSS3

Heute habe ich ein Problem in HTML gefunden. Es s...

Implementierung eines MySQL-Gemeinschaftsindex (zusammengesetzter Index)

Gemeinsamer Index Die Definition des gemeinsamen ...

Installationsschritte für die chinesische Eingabemethode von Ubuntu 20.04

Dieser Artikel installiert die Google-Eingabemeth...